Benefits and Drawbacks of Wood Decking
Wood decking provides a blend of organic beauty and rustic character, making it a preferred selection for a wide range of homeowners. One of its primary advantages is its aesthetic appeal; the rich tones and distinctive grain patterns beautify outdoor living spaces. In addition, wood is typically less expensive than composite options, presenting a budget-conscious option for those on a budget.
Nevertheless, wooden decking presents some considerable downsides. It requires regular maintenance, such as sealing and staining, to preserve its appearance and prevent deterioration from weather elements. Wood is furthermore prone to pest damage, particularly from termites, and tends to warp or splinter with age. This susceptibility necessitates ongoing vigilance and potential replacement of damaged boards.
The Upsides and Downsides of Composite Decking
Composite decking offers a modern alternative to traditional wood, providing durability and minimal upkeep. One of its primary advantages is resistance to rot, splintering, and insect damage, which results in a greater longevity than wood. Moreover, composite products are commonly crafted from recycled plastics and wood fibers, appealing to environmentally conscious consumers.
However, there are drawbacks to evaluate. Composite decking can be more expensive upfront than wood, impacting initial budget considerations. Certain varieties may also lose their color over time, demanding color retouching. Moreover, even though it needs less maintenance, consistent cleaning is still required to keep mold and mildew at bay.

Price of Wood vs. Composite Decking
The cost consideration of decking materials serves a critical function in homeowners' decisions. When weighing wood against composite decking, starting costs may differ significantly. Pressure-treated wood tends to be the most affordable option, with prices generally ranging from $2 to $5 per square foot. That said, this more affordable starting price may contribute to increased expenses over time as a result of upkeep requirements and possible replacements.
By comparison, composite decking typically ranges from $4 to $10 per square foot. While the initial investment is higher, composite materials often come with warranties and require less maintenance, which may translate to decreased overall spending over the years. Property owners ought to also weigh elements like installation fees, which can differ based on the chosen material. At the end of the day, comprehending the complete ownership expenses, encompassing upkeep and durability, is vital for making an informed choice between wood and composite decking.

Durability and Environmental Impact
Durability plays an essential role in assessing the environmental consequences of decking materials. Wooden decks, despite their natural beauty, typically last between 10 and 15 years, demanding consistent care and ultimate replacement, resulting in increased waste generation. By comparison, composite deck systems can last 25 to 30 years with little maintenance required, reducing the frequency of replacements and associated waste generation.
Additionally, composite materials are often manufactured using recycled plastics, redirecting waste away from landfills. That said, their fabrication demands energy-intensive processes. At the end of the day, the choice between wood and composite decking depends not only on durability but also on the lasting ecological impact. Consumers must weigh the short-term visual and financial advantages against the long-term ecological consequences of their selected decking material.

Is It Possible to Paint or Stain Composite Decking?
Composite decking generally cannot be painted or stained effectively, as its surface is engineered to repel these types of treatments. This quality helps sustain its appearance and durability, minimizing upkeep requirements when compared to conventional wood decking.
